At one time I had versions 1.1.4, 1.1.5 and 2 on my computer. I decided to just use version 1.1.5 and uninstall the other versions. Now all my previously saved documents are listed as staroffice documents. I still have access to all of my files, only now instead of just clicking on a file I have to open the file by first running writter, draw or calc. Not really a big deal, I'm just wondering why this happened.
I do believe I created all of my documents using v1.1.4, but I'm sure I updated some of the documents using v1.1.5.
thanks for any input |

This probably has to do with the last OOo version you installed which would have been associated as the program to open various OOo files.
Go the the 1.1.5 installation directory, try running Setup and selecting Repair which should reassociate OOo file types to 1.1.5.
Hope this works as it's my best guess. |
